The lineup sent by Marcão was a surprise for the Fluminense fans. Alexandre Jesus on the wing, Felipe Andrade in the center and Gustavo Apis in midfield were some of the unexpected choices for their debut in the Carioca Championship.
Despite this, Fluminense proved to be a poorly organized team on the pitch. In the first quarter of an hour, Volta Redonda threatens Rio’s flag and puts pressure on the team, which struggles to get into the game.
However, in the 18th minute, Volta Redonda’s defense got into trouble and the ball fell to Arthur, who found Lelê free in front of Volta Redonda’s goal. Former law to Raulino de Oliveira! After the first goal, Fluminense improved their game and continued to threaten Volta Redonda with shots from Lelê and João Neto.
In the 30th minute Gustavo Apis commits a penalty saved by Vitor Eudes, one of the best on the pitch. Good performances in the first half were from the archer, midfielder Arthur, attacker Lelê and defender Felipe Andrade, who acted as the first midfielder of the match and performed well.
In the second half Volta Redonda presses again, but fails to equalize. After 15 minutes Fluminense regains control and the match calms down. In the 44th minute, towards the end, Volta Redonda found the equalizer with a shot from outside the area and tied the game.
Without many dangerous opportunities for both teams, the match ended 1-1 for Fluminense, who made their debut with a stumble in the Guanabara Cup and will face Portuguesa in the round of 16 next Sunday, in Moça Bonita, Bangu.
